Mariam, make yourself known to the public.
Well, my name is Mariam AlRushaid, Im 25 years old, graduated from Kuwait University (Business Administrations), as of this moment I work in the ministry of information, happily married and have one little loving son.

2

Ok so the first thing I read and then re-read again was the title of your shop, Chocopolis, what does it stand for? Also, please elaborate more on the decoration because its really amazing.
Chocopolis means Elegant chocolate in French. Earlier, in the Greek’s period the root of the phrase means the city of chocolate.
The decoration is inspired from the French countryside starting with the pink Paeonia Flower ( http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Peony ), the green wall, wooden floor and shelves.

You know how the country is about to explode with sweets and tummy fillers of that sort, how do you see yourself being different/unique from the rest ?
I guess its all about the diversity, you see the diversity we made in the shop is just different, we have goodies from all around the globe: Belgium, France, USA , China, Ceylon , Turkey , Persia , and Lebanon . Also, the mixture of selections we made from the oriental to western taste makes a great impression for our customers and give them a relive to make good choices. The excellent quality , taste and idea VS good pricing.
In addition to that, you have the other aspect of filling the chocolate with top notch, high quality fillers such as ; Tamarind, Jullab, Nescafe, Cherry cheesecake, strawberry truffles, chocolate truffles, light pistachio, chopped coconuts and the round chocolate dried fruits. Some bites like, rose petals Turkish delights and samsamia. Moreover, the “Dragees” or “mulabis” in Kuwaiti dialect is one of the finest which are available in chocolate covers ; Ginger, Pineapple, dried grape and Hazelnut. Other mulabis or “baith il sa3o” are covered with sugar and filled with jordan almond and chocolate and all are edible.

These are some elements that give Chocopolis exclusivity and staying power.
